Getting from Seville Airport (SVQ) to central Seville
From Seville Airport, central Seville is around 11 kilometres away. It takes about 25 minutes to reach the city centre by car.
Travelling by public transport takes about 35 minutes.

The best time to fly from Oslo to Seville Airport (SVQ)
It's time to figure out your travel dates for your flight from Oslo to Seville Airport (SVQ). May is when most people visit Seville. If crowds aren't your thing, think about going in December.
Before locking in your Oslo to SVQ plane ticket, consider the weather you're most comfortable in. August is the warmest month in Seville, with temperatures ranging from 20ºC (68ºF) to 39ºC (102ºF).
Look for cheap tickets from Oslo to Seville Airport in January if you want to travel in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 5ºC (41ºF) and 17ºC (63ºF).
